    Content: Rice farmers are mostly involved in monoculture practices. This deprives the land for growing other food crops. Hence, a better alternative of mono/sole cropping is required to overcome this shortcoming. Therefore, a shift from mono cropping to inter/multiple cropping as an excellent strategy for intensifying land use and increasing income and production per unit area and time is appreciated. Production efficiency, economic efficiency and employment generation efficiency of any diversified system is a direct measure of its preferability.     Content: This book discusses the possibilities, reach, challenges, and limitations of agroforestry in new contexts where the security of food, nutrition, and the environment are equally vital. The focus of each chapter in the book is on the potential for agroforestry to address pressing issues such as sustainability, food, fodder, nutrition, and environmental security, as well as to offer, support, regulate, and to provide cultural services to society. Some of the devoted chapters in the book also go into detail on the scope and restrictions of agroforestry owing to existing regional and climatic barriers/problems, in addition to in-depth discussion of prospects of agroforestry in changed climate scenarios to cater to current and future needs. The major focus of this book is to aggregate up-to-date and recent agroforestry research studies/achievements to make them accessible to all the stakeholders for their use and to disseminate how agroforestry systems are playing a crucial role in tackling many difficulties during the changing climate and environmental crisis. The stakeholders find this book helpful in learning agroforestry and its importance in situations with changing climatic conditions across the globe. Additionally, it may also be helpful for policy makers for formulating policies pertaining to the adaptation and mitigation of climate change, the conservation of natural resources, and food and nutritional security, including sustainable development through agroforestry.

    Content: Sugarcane enjoys a prominent position among agro-industrial crops and is commercially grown in 115 tropical and subtropical countries around the world. However, fluctuations in sugar prices have forced the sugarcane industry worldwide to broaden its revenue base by moving from single-commodity manufacturing to a range of value-added products. Utilizing the by-products in an innovative manner to create value-added products is the new course of action for sugar-producing countries. For many years sugarcane was regarded as a single-product crop, i.e., only useful for producing sugar. Its actual potential is now increasingly being recognised by the industry and there is a growing trend toward the manufacturing of allied products from sugarcane. Therefore, the focus is now on the establishment of sugar-agro-industry complexes, processing not just sugar but a range of other products. This book provides a comprehensive overview of sugarcane not only as a source of sweetening agents but also for many other uses, including as a source of bio-energy. It also explores the trend of sugar consumption and suggests practices to curb the consumption of sugar products in order to tackle obesity and reduce public health costs. The book underscores the need to diversify sugarcane and highlights means of doing so, while also addressing various innovations and technologies being developed in connection with sugar, sugar derivatives, and sugar industry by-products for sustainable utilization in the sugar-agro industry. Accordingly, it offers a valuable resource for professionals and R&D units in the sugar industry, and for students of agronomy and related fields. .
